如何实现企业直播软件的直播互动抢答?

随着互联网技术的不断发展,企业直播软件已成为企业宣传、产品推广、培训教育等场景的重要工具。直播互动抢答功能作为企业直播软件的重要组成部分,可以有效提升直播效果,增强观众参与感。那么,如何实现企业直播软件的直播互动抢答呢?以下将为您详细解析。

直播互动抢答功能的实现原理

直播互动抢答功能的核心在于实时监测观众参与情况,并根据预设规则进行抢答。以下是实现该功能的几个关键步骤:

  1. 建立抢答机制:直播软件需具备抢答机制,当观众参与抢答时,系统自动记录抢答时间,并判断是否为最快抢答者。

  2. 数据传输与处理:直播过程中,观众点击抢答按钮后,系统将观众信息、抢答时间等数据传输至服务器进行处理。

  3. 结果反馈:服务器根据预设规则判断抢答结果,并将获胜者信息反馈至直播界面,让观众了解抢答结果。

实现直播互动抢答的关键技术

  1. 实时通信技术:实时通信技术是实现直播互动抢答的基础,如WebRTC、WebSocket等。

  2. 大数据处理技术:直播过程中,观众参与数据量较大,需要运用大数据处理技术对数据进行实时分析。

  3. 算法优化:抢答算法需要优化,确保公平、公正,避免恶意刷屏等不良行为。

案例分析

以某知名企业直播软件为例,该软件通过以下方式实现直播互动抢答:

  1. 抢答按钮设计:直播界面下方设有抢答按钮,观众点击后,系统自动记录抢答时间。

  2. 实时数据传输:观众点击抢答按钮后,系统将数据实时传输至服务器。

  3. 结果展示:服务器根据预设规则判断抢答结果,并将获胜者信息展示在直播界面。

总结

直播互动抢答功能是企业直播软件的重要组成部分,通过实时通信技术、大数据处理技术和算法优化,可以实现公平、公正的抢答效果。企业可根据自身需求,选择合适的直播软件,并结合实际场景,优化抢答功能,提升直播效果。

猜你喜欢:海外直播卡顿云解决方案